6/12: Getting off the awful Sixteen Candles trip, Teen Witch is the same kind of film but, this time, with disastrous results.

The 80's was a decade of countless awful, corny films that were filled with bad fashion, retarded ADHD mannerisms, chopped-up hairstyles, mindless music numbers, and loud colors. Teen Witch is no exception. It's also one of the worst pictures I've seen.

Only if it would start off with a short music segment with Tawny Kitaen, it might have gotten a '2' from me instead of '1'. Maybe...maybe not. The following trivia is taken from Wikipedia which sums up the film:

"The production budget for Teen Witch was $2,500,000. The film was released in the US on April 23, 1989, and grossed $3,875 in its opening weekend at the box office, and only $27,843 total in its entire run."

All in all, the idea of drinking a glass of hydrogen peroxide and dealing with the Poison Control Center afterwards is more exciting than Teen Witch.
